• Warning: Do not place this unit directly onto furniture surfaces with any type of soft, porous, or
sensitive finish. As with any rubber compound made with oils, the feet could cause marks or
staining where the feet reside. We recommend using a protective barrier such as a cloth or a
piece of glass between the unit and the surface to reduce the risk of damage and/or staining.
•Caution: Danger of explosion if battery is incorrectly replaced. Replace only with the same or
equivalent type.
• Warning: There is a danger of explosion if you attempt to charge standard alkaline batteries in
the unit. only use rechargeable NIMH batteries.
• Battery shall not be exposed to excessive heat such as sunshine, fire or the like.
• Caution marking is located at the rear or bottom of the apparatus.
• The marking information is located at the rear or bottom of the apparatus.
• Keep new and used batteries away from children. If the battery compartment does not close
securely, stop using the product and keep it away from children.
• If you think batteries might have been swallowed or placed inside any part of the body, seek
immediate medical attention.
• Do not mix old and new batteries.
• Completely replace all old batteries with new ones.
• Do not mix alkaline, standard (carbon-zinc), or rechargeable (ni-cad, ni-mh, etc) batteries.
•Batteries should be recycled or disposed of per state and local guidelines.
